Jazz's Max Abmas: Totals 15 points in SL win
Abmas registered 15 points (6-13 FG, 3-6 3Pt), six assists and one steal across 21 minutes in Tuesday's 103-69 Salt Lake City Summer League win over the Thunder.
Abmas was one of six Jazz players to score in double figures, knocking down three triples as part of a solid performance in the blowout win. The guard has been a productive contributor for the Salt Lake City Stars in the G League over the past two seasons and will look to build on Tuesday's performance as the action shifts to the Las Vegas Summer League, with Utah's next game coming Thursday against the Wizards.

Jazz's Max Abmas: Makes strong impression
Abmas logged 15 points (3-8 FG, 0-3 3Pt, 6-6 FT), six assists and two rebounds in 25 minutes of Sunday's 103-102 Salt Lake City Summer League win over the Hawks.
Abmas has spent the past two seasons with Utah's G League affiliate. He's likely to spend a third with the Salt Lake City Stars, but if he continues to impress at the Summer League, he may land a training camp invite.

Jazz's Max Abmas: Inks pact with Utah
Abmas agreed to a training camp contract with the Jazz on Monday, Andy Larsen of The Salt Lake Tribune reports.
Abmas will compete for a spot on the regular-season roster, though it's more likely that he'll end up with the club's G League affiliate, the Salt Lake City Stars. The 24-year-old point guard appeared in 50 outings for Salt Lake City last season, during which he averaged 13.9 points, 4.8 assists and 3.0 rebounds across 26.0 minutes per game.
